التنظيم والإرسال MDA

marshalingإدارة التصحيح assهوtant (MDA) هو تنشيط عند إعداد CLR التنظيم والإرسال معلومات معلمة أسلوب أو حقل من بنية. لا يعمل هذا MDA للتجميعات التي تم تحويلها برمجياً JIT.

التأثير تشغيل وقت التشغيل

MDA هذا أي تأثير تشغيل CLR.

الإخراج

تعرض MDA نوع معلمة أو حقل في السياقات التي تمت إدارتها لم إدارته، وبنية أو الأسلوب الذي يحتوي على النوع. يلي هو مثال عن الإخراج للحقل:

Marshaling from 'Char' to 'ANSI char'
name="assembly!Namespace.Class::myChar

التكوين

cتشغيلfigurati MDA تشغيل يسمح لك بتصفية informati التنظيم والإرسال الإبلاغ تشغيل المستندة إلى تشغيل المتضمنة أسماء الحقول أو أسلوب. يوضح المثال التالي استخدام methodFilter، fieldFilter، و matchعناصر إلى تحديد عوامل التصفية. إعداد nameسمة إلى على علامة نجمية (*) تطابق كل شيء.

<mdaConfig>
  <assistants>
    <marshaling>
      <methodFilter>
        <match name="Method1"/>
        <match name="Method2"/>
      </methodFilter>
      <fieldFilter>
        <match name="Field1"/>
        <match name="Field2"/>
       </fieldFilter>
    </marshaling>
  </assistants>
</mdaConfig>

راجع أيضًا:

المرجع

MarshalAsAttribute

المبادئ

تشخيص الأخطاء مع المساعدين التصحيح مدارة

تنظيم إمكانية التشغيل المتداخل

موارد أخرى

إمكانية التشغيل المتداخل